What is Youractualfeed.com?

According to cyber threat analysts, Youractualfeed.com is a web page which tricks computer users into allowing push notifications from web sites run by scammers. Push notifications are originally designed to alert users of newly published blog posts. Cyber criminals abuse ‘push notifications’ to avoid anti-virus and adblocker programs by displaying unwanted ads. These advertisements are displayed in the lower right corner of the screen urges users to play online games, visit suspicious web-pages, install internet browser extensions & so on.

Youractualfeed.com

Youractualfeed.com asks you to click on the ‘Allow’ button in order to to download a file, access the content of the web-site, watch a video, connect to the Internet, enable Flash Player, and so on. Once you click the ‘Allow’ button, then you will start seeing unwanted adverts in form of pop up windows on the internet browser.

notifications spam ads

The best method to unsubscribe from the Youractualfeed.com push notifications open your internet browser’s settings and complete the simple steps below. Once you disable Youractualfeed.com notifications in your web-browser, you will never see any unwanted advertisements being displayed on your desktop.

How did you get infected with Youractualfeed.com popups

Some research has shown that users can be redirected to Youractualfeed.com from dubious advertisements or by potentially unwanted programs and adware software. Many PC users consider adware, PUPs, keyloggers, malware as the same thing. They are all types of malware that each behave differently. The word ‘adware’ is a combination of two words ‘ad’ and ‘software’. Adware displays advertisements on an infected PC. Not very dangerous for computer users, but very profitable for the the software publishers.

Adware commonly comes on the computer with free programs. In many cases, it comes without the user’s knowledge. Therefore, many users aren’t even aware that their personal computer has been affected by PUPs and adware. Please follow the easy rules in order to protect your computer from adware software and potentially unwanted programs: do not install any suspicious programs, read the user agreement and choose only the Custom, Manual or Advanced installation type, do not rush to press the Next button. Also, always try to find a review of the program on the Web. Be careful and attentive!

Remove Youractualfeed.com notifications from browsers

If you’ve allowed the Youractualfeed.com notifications, you might notice that this web-site sending requests, and it can become annoying. To better control your PC system, here’s how to delete Youractualfeed.com browser notifications from your web-browser.

 Google Chrome  Android
  • Just copy and paste the following text into the address bar of Google Chrome.
  • chrome://settings/content/notifications
  • Press Enter.
  • Remove the Youractualfeed.com site and other dubious sites by clicking three vertical dots button next to each and selecting ‘Remove’.
  • Tap ‘Settings’.
  • Tap ‘Notifications’.
  • Find and tap the browser which displays Youractualfeed.com browser notifications ads.
  • Locate Youractualfeed.com in the list and disable it.
 Mozilla Firefox  Edge
  • Click the Menu button (three horizontal stripes) on the top right corner of the browser.
  • Choose ‘Options’ and click on ‘Privacy & Security’ on the left hand side of the screen.
  • Scroll down to the ‘Permissions’ section and click the ‘Settings’ button next to ‘Notifications’.
  • Locate Youractualfeed.com URL, other suspicious sites, click the drop-down menu and choose ‘Block’.
  • Save changes.
  • In the top right corner, click the Edge menu button (three dots).
  • Scroll down to ‘Settings’. In the menu on the left go to ‘Advanced’.
  • In the ‘Website permissions’ section click ‘Manage permissions’.
  • Click the switch below the Youractualfeed.com and each dubious site.
 Internet Explorer  Safari
  • In the top right hand corner of the browser, click on the menu button (gear icon).
  • Select ‘Internet options’.
  • Select the ‘Privacy’ tab and click ‘Settings below ‘Pop-up Blocker’ section.
  • Select the Youractualfeed.com site and other suspicious sites below and remove them one by one by clicking the ‘Remove’ button.
  • Click ‘Safari’ button on the top left hand corner of the browser and select ‘Preferences’.
  • Select the ‘Websites’ tab and then select ‘Notifications’ section on the left panel.
  • Find the Youractualfeed.com site and select it, click the ‘Deny’ button.

Get rid of Youractualfeed.com popup advertisements from Internet Explorer

If you find that Microsoft Internet Explorer web browser settings like search engine, start page and new tab page had been changed by adware which causes the unwanted Youractualfeed.com pop-up advertisements, then you may revert back your settings, via the reset web browser procedure.

First, run the Microsoft Internet Explorer. Next, press the button in the form of gear (IE tools menu icon). It will display the Tools drop-down menu, click the “Internet Options” like the one below.

reset IE tools menu

In the “Internet Options” window click on the Advanced tab, then press the Reset button. The IE will open the “Reset Internet Explorer settings” window as shown in the following example. Select the “Delete personal settings” check box, then click “Reset” button.

reset IE settings

You will now need to restart your PC system for the changes to take effect.

Delete Youractualfeed.com from Mozilla Firefox by resetting web browser settings

If the Mozilla Firefox internet browser is redirected to Youractualfeed.com and you want to restore the Firefox settings back to their original state, then you should follow the steps below. However, your saved passwords and bookmarks will not be changed or cleared.

First, launch the Firefox and press Firefox menu button button. It will open the drop-down menu on the right-part of the web browser. Further, click the Help button (Mozilla Firefox help button) as displayed below.

Firefox settings menu

In the Help menu, select the “Troubleshooting Information” option. Another way to open the “Troubleshooting Information” screen – type “about:support” in the web browser adress bar and press Enter. It will show the “Troubleshooting Information” page as displayed on the image below. In the upper-right corner of this screen, click the “Refresh Firefox” button.
Mozilla Firefox troubleshooting info window

It will display the confirmation dialog box. Further, click the “Refresh Firefox” button. The Mozilla Firefox will begin a task to fix your problems that caused by the Youractualfeed.com adware software. Once, it is done, click the “Finish” button.

Remove Youractualfeed.com pop-ups from Google Chrome

Reset Google Chrome will allow you to remove Youractualfeed.com pop-up advertisements from your internet browser as well as to recover internet browser settings affected by adware. All unwanted, harmful and ‘ad-supported’ extensions will also be deleted from the web browser. When using the reset feature, your personal information such as passwords, bookmarks, browsing history and web form auto-fill data will be saved.
Google Chrome settings reset dialog

  1. First start the Google Chrome and click Menu button (small button in the form of three dots).
  2. It will show the Google Chrome main menu. Select More Tools, then press Extensions.
  3. You will see the list of installed add-ons. If the list has the extension labeled with “Installed by enterprise policy” or “Installed by your administrator”, then complete the following guide: Remove Chrome extensions installed by enterprise policy.
  4. Now open the Chrome menu once again, click the “Settings” menu.
  5. You will see the Google Chrome’s settings page. Scroll down and click “Advanced” link.
  6. Scroll down again and click the “Reset” button.
  7. The Chrome will open the reset profile settings page as shown on the screen above.
  8. Next click the “Reset” button.
  9. Once this procedure is finished, your web browser’s homepage, newtab and search provider by default will be restored to their original defaults.
  10. To learn more, read the blog post How to reset Chrome settings to default.
